Hardin County Dispatcher KyLee Hites Completes Training with Strong Performance

Photo: Hardin County Sheriff's OfficePictured: (Left) Dispatcher Hites, (Right) CTO Rhinehart, who is holding baby Hites. A dispatcher at the Hardin County Sheriff's Office has officially completed her training period. According to the Sheriff's Office announcement, throughout the process, KyLee Hites' drive and determination to learn allowed her to excel. She is now ready to take on the night shift and serve the community. Officials at the Sheriff's Office, congratulated her on the achievement.

Single-Vehicle Rollover Crash Temporarily Closes State Route 117 in Hardin County

A crash occurred this morning on State Route 117 in Hardin County. According to information provided by the Hardin County Sheriff's Office, the crash was on 117, between State Route 67 and the Village of Roundhead. This was a single vehicle, roll-over accident. The driver, and lone occupant of the car, had minor injuries and was treated at the scene. The road was closed at around 5:45 this morning, and it was reopened at 7:15 a.m.

NWS Confirms EF1 Tornado Struck Hardin County Fairgrounds in Kenton

The National Weather Service Wilmington has confirmed that a brief EF1 tornado touched down just south of Kenton at the Hardin County Fairgrounds on Thursday, March 26, 2026. The tornado produced peak winds estimated near 90 mph, snapping several wooden power poles, lifting support poles on a barn structure, and causing roof damage to multiple buildings.
